software engineering
-
Remarkable software engineers write remarkable code
-
Salient bits of CashDB
-
Cloud-first programming languages
-
Nearly all web APIs get paging wrong
-
8 tips to turn your Big Data into Small Data
-
Big Data: choosing the problem before choosing the solution
-
A few tips for Big Data projects
-
Oddities of machine learning software code
-
A few design tips for your NoSQL app
-
A few tips for Web API design
-
You don't know how much you'd miss an O/C mapper till you get one
-
Paging indices vs Continuation tokens
-
Continuous Localization or l10n 2.0
-
High-perf SelectInParallel in 120 lines of C#
-
Delete-proof data paging
-
Few traps for former C++ developers coding in C#
-
A few tips for source code versioning (do not drive your co-workers mad)
-
Let's get cosmetic on C# documentation
-
Wiki misuses (collaborative tools, part 1)
-
Typo hunting: get some weapons first!
-
The unteachable parts of software engineering
-
Your e-mail is your username
-
Antipatterns of Software engineering courses
-
When numerical precision can hurt you
-
Refactoring and logistics ("L'intendance suivra!")
-
Hungarian notation and thread safety